Nestled in the dynamic and scenic area of Chelsea, London, Imperial Wharf Station is a bustling railway hub perfect for both local commuters and tourists seeking to explore the vibrant city. Opened in 2009, the station forms part of the West London line, offering a seamless connection to some of the city's iconic locations. Whether you're visiting for business or pleasure, Imperial Wharf Station provides ample travel opportunities to enjoy the best that London has to offer.
Finding your way around Imperial Wharf is straightforward. The station boasts step-free access throughout, making it accessible for everyone. Ticket collection is a breeze with machines available to collect tickets purchased online, ensuring your travel experience is smooth and hassle-free. While the station itself lacks waiting rooms and an ATM, there are seating areas available on both platforms for your comfort as you wait for your train.
Catering to the needs of diverse travelers, Imperial Wharf has a comprehensive support system in place. Staff assistance is available from early morning until nearly midnight every day of the week. Additionally, the station features both arrival and departure screens, along with announcement systems to keep you informed about train schedules and platform information. For those who require it, an induction loop system is accessible.
Although shopping options are limited with no shops or currency exchange facilities, refreshment facilities are available, offering pick-me-ups on the go. However, be prepared as there are no restrooms at the station, so plan accordingly.
Imperial Wharf is well-connected by various modes of transport, ensuring that your onward journey is convenient. Rail replacement services are accessible from bus stops on Harbour Avenue, providing alternative means to continue your travel to destinations such as Clapham Junction or Shepherd's Bush. Though the station doesn't have its own cycle hire facilities, there are plenty of bike racks available for personal bicycles right outside the station.

Stowmarket station prides itself on providing comprehensive facilities and services to enhance your travel experience. The ticket office operates from 06:15 to 19:30 on weekdays, ensuring you can purchase or collect your tickets with ease. Featuring ticket machines with accessibility options and an induction loop, the station prioritizes inclusive travel for all passengers. Additionally, the availability of smartcards simplifies regular commutes.
For those in need of assistance, staff are on hand from 05:00 to 22:00 every day, and customer help points are strategically placed around the station. While luggage storage options are not available, the station is equipped with CCTV for your security. For a moment of relaxation, the waiting rooms are open from 05:30 to 20:00 on weekdays and offer a cozy spot to pass the time. Located next to the 'Steam' coffee shop, passengers can enjoy refreshments, including hot and cold drinks, snacks, and pastries.
Offering step-free access, Stowmarket station caters to passengers with varying mobility needs, although users should be prepared for a slight distance between platforms via the level crossing. Accessible toilets and seating areas further ensure a comfortable visit. Car parking is ample, with 328 spaces available, including 19 accessible spots, operated by National Car Parks Ltd.
When your journey takes you beyond the train station, options for onward travel abound. Rail replacement services conveniently pick up passengers right outside the main entrance on Prentice Road. While the station does not offer direct access to cycle hire, cycling enthusiasts will appreciate ample bicycle storage with covered racks and stands throughout the facility.
